【问题标题】:How can I remove empty keys value from arrays? [duplicate]如何从数组中删除空键值? [复制]
【发布时间】:2016-04-11 10:34:51
【问题描述】:

这是我的输出数组:

    Array
    (    
    [0] =>     
    [1] =>     
    [2] =>     
    [3] =>     
    [4] =>     
    [5] =>     
    [6] =>     
    [7] => 200    
    [8] => 200
    )

但我只需要: [7] => 200
[8] => 200

有什么想法吗?

【问题讨论】:

标签: php arrays


【解决方案1】:

使用array_filter():

例如,

$a= array
(    
 0 => '',    
 1 => '',   
 2 => '',  
 3 => '', 
 4 => '',
 5 => '',
 6 => '',
 7 => 200,  
 8 => 200,
);

print_r(array_filter($a));

【讨论】:

    【解决方案2】:

    你可以这样做:

    print_r(array_filter($Array));
    

    【讨论】:

      猜你喜欢
      • 2014-01-07
      • 2018-02-13
      • 2021-09-29
      • 1970-01-01
      • 2019-09-05
      • 2021-01-13
      • 2021-04-10
      • 2013-07-25
      • 2018-05-27
      相关资源
      最近更新 更多